Author: Blockin.ai
1. Definition of Coin Pool Classification
Establish coin pool classification labels based on four dimensions: coin pool establishment time, coin type, coin pool capacity, and relevance;
1. pool_age
Divided into five categories: [12m, 24m), [6m, 12m), [3m, 6m), [1m, 3m), [0, 1m);
(2) token_type
Divided into three categories: Non_Stable_Coin, Unilateral_Stable_Coin, Stable_Coin;

3. Pool size
Divided into four categories: huge (tvl >= 2000wu), middle (100wu <= tvl < 2000wu),
small ( 10wu <= tvl < 100wu )、 supper _ small ( tvl < 10wu );
Ø The huge class is mainly used to distinguish the top 20 pools in terms of locked volume.
(IV) Corr_type
There are two categories: strong_related and weak_related;
Ø Combining the results of pool correlation analysis, the pools with 1m extremely high correlation and 1m relatively high correlation are defined as strong correlation, and the remaining pools are defined as weak correlation;

3. Distribution of Coin Pool Yield
1. Distribution of Coin Pool Yield
1. All coin pools
The annualized mining yield is mainly concentrated in the range of 0%-20%, and the net annualized yield is slightly right-skewed, with the mode of net yield being less than 0.
Figure 3-1 Distribution of coin pool mining yield and net yield
2. Sort by pool_age
The mining yield of the coin pool with a longer creation time is more concentrated, and the mining yield of the new coin pool is more dispersed, so the mining yield of the new coin pool may be higher;
The net yield distribution of coin pools with different creation times is slightly right-skewed, and the mode of net yield is less than 0; at the same time, the longer the creation time, the more concentrated the distribution, so the income from mining old coin pools is more stable, and the high mining income and high free losses of new coin pools may lead to higher total income or greater losses;
Figure 3-2 Distribution of mining yields by pool_age
Figure 3-3 Distribution of net yield of coin pool classified by pool_age
3. Classification by token_type
The annualized yield of mining in the dual stablecoin pool is the lowest, and the mining yield distribution of dual non-stablecoin and single stablecoin pools is similar;
In the net yield distribution, the dual stablecoin pool has low free losses, and the distribution is similar to the mining yield distribution; the net yield distribution of the dual non-stablecoin pool is more concentrated than that of the single stablecoin pool, indicating that the dual non-stablecoins share part of the risk of price decline due to the mutual influence of the currency prices between the currency pairs;
Figure 3 Distribution of mining yield and net yield of coin pool classified by token_type
4. Classification by pool_size
Similar to the pool_age classification, the top 20 large coin pools generally have lower mining yields, but more stable net income; small coin pools may have higher returns but greater risks;
In fact, the two categories of pool_size and pool_age should have a strong correlation (large coin pools were created earlier)
Figure 4 Distribution of mining yield and net yield of coin pools classified by pool_size
5. Classification by corr_type
There are fewer samples for strong correlation and the distribution is not significantly different.

(III) Variance analysis of currency pool classification
1. Conducted variance analysis on the annualized mining yield and net annualized yield of the four currency pool categories, and found that only the p-value of the two yields of pool_age was less than 0.05, and the mean values were significantly different, indicating that the pool was created Time has a greater impact on earnings;

2. Through multiple comparisons, it was found that there is a significant difference between the mining return rate and net return rate of pool_age [0, 1m) and other categories;
